High school football across Indiana and Texas produced dominant performances on September 4-5, 2026, with several teams winning by 40-plus points. In Indiana, Brownsburg shut out Franklin Central 48-0, Bishop Chatard defeated Roncalli 42-14, and Avon beat Hamilton Southeastern 28-7, according to Sports Illustrated. Texas saw even wider margins: Cedar Park crushed San Antonio Northside Clark 68-7, Killeen Shoemaker blanked Del Valle 67-0, and McAllen posted a 60-0 shutout of Edinburg North.
At the college level, Jacksonville State hosts Eastern Kentucky on September 6 at 6 p.m. CT in a Band Day game streamed on ESPN+, seeking to bounce back from a season-opening 33-7 loss to North Dakota State, per Yahoo Sports. The Gamecocks aim to reach their third consecutive Conference USA championship game after going 9-5 last season.

Jacksonville State opened 2026 poorly, losing to North Dakota State 33-7 with only 198 total yards of offense. Quarterback Caden Creel completed just 12 of 23 passes for 85 yards and one interception, though he rushed for 44 yards and a touchdown, per Yahoo Sports. The result marked the Gamecocks' lowest offensive output since 2021.
Hosting Eastern Kentucky offers an immediate chance to rebuild momentum. Jacksonville State needs wins quickly to protect its streak of three consecutive Conference USA title-game appearances. The Gamecocks went 9-5 last year and won the Veterans Bowl, but lost the 2024 Conference USA championship to Kennesaw State. This home game will air on ESPN+ at 6 p.m. CT.
